One of my favorite times of the year! Halloween is the time to be with the people you love, dress up and act a little crazy. I have a Halloween playlist that I listen to every year and I add songs to it if I hear one that deserves to be on it.

These songs to me have the feel of Halloween either from the lyrics or the music. Some were made for Halloween and some weren’t. This is the top 6 from my list.

6. Falling in Reverse – I'm not a Vampire

This song is about addiction, and not about vampires, but it’s sung in a very dark way that feels very Halloween to me. This is the second version of this song (they re-wrote other songs as well). The older version is more upbeat, it sounds almost happy for such a serious subject. This version sets the tone better and it shows how the band has grown over the years.

5. Dark Sarah – Dancing with the Dragon

I recently found Dark Sarah and this song I think sounds like Halloween. The music and vocals are eerie, the sound between an almost classical singing sound sung by lead singer Luna Heidi and guest singer JP Leppaluoto who has a very creepy and dark sound to his voice. The lyrics are creepy as well. It’s about a woman who’s being held captive and steals the key so she can escape, but the dragon that’s holding her captive finds out what she’s doing and takes the key and won’t let her leave.

4. In This Moment – The In-Between

I love this band, a few of their songs made this list, but I picked this one because it has easter eggs from past songs. Maria Brink has such a unique voice. She can sound sultry and sexy sound sexy and she can sound angry. I think of her as the Lady Gaga of Metal because of how she dresses in her videos. This song is about a woman who’s trapped between her good side and bad side.

3. Monster Mash cover - Leo Moracchioli

The original is a great song, but I picked this version because it’s newer and also has a great sound. Leo has a YouTube channel and he makes a lot of covers. He plays live as well, he’s played at Wakken, the Monsters of Rock cruise and more. He may not write the lyrics to the songs he sings, but he definitely makes the songs his own. This version of Monster Mash is one of them and I think it’s a great version of an iconic Halloween song.

2. Marylin Manson – This is Halloween

Like Monster Mash, this is another iconic Halloween song. I picked this version because Marylin Manson has a voice that fits this song. Its spooky and creepy and just fun to listen to. The original is good, but I think this one tops it. Leo Moracchioli also did a version of this song, which is good, but still not as good as Mansons version (Sorry Leo).

1. Helloween – Halloween

To me this is the ultimate Halloween song. It’s just my favorite. Yes, it’s a long song running at over 13 minutes but it doesn’t feel like it when listening to it. The lyrics, the vocals, the musicianship on this song just make it my favorite song for Halloween. It tells a great story about good and evil, fighting over Halloween. It’s a very underrated song from an underrated (in the US) band.

Bonus:

The reason I didn’t add this to the list is because it’s not a single song, but a full album.

The Silver Scream by Ice Nine Kills is an album I just found out about. I haven’t heard the whole thing yet; I heard a few songs. From what I do know about the album is it’s about a guy who goes to see a shrink because he’s having dreams of murders and the day after, the murder actually happens. The whole thing is each murder is based on a popular murderer from a movie (Freddy Kruger, Jason, Michael Myers...etc) Unfortunately I heard the ending before the rest so I know what happens, but I won’t say anything else in case you want to listen to it. It is a very heavy album, so if you’re not into hard metal music, maybe listen to it in bits and read the lyrics along with the song.
